Nantucket Walkabout – Sankaty BluffExpired

Sand, gravel and boulders laid down by the last glacier during the Wisconsinan Glacial Stage was not the first layer of foundation for Nantucket; an ocean bottom created during the Sangamonian Interglacial Stage and another pavement of glacial material during the Illinoian Glacial Stage are also underneath us. The only place to see all three […]

Nantucket Walkabout – Coskata-Coatue Wildlife Refuge — Coskata Pond & Woods

Based on a foundation of gravel, rock and clay, Coskata is the reason Nantucket Harbor exists. All around the wooded area of Coskata, which likely translates in the Algonquian Native American language that the Wampanoag Indians spoke to “at the broad woods”, are post-glacial deposits moved northward by littoral drift from Nantucket’s east shore over […]

Nantucket Walkabout – Gardner Farm

Formerly a vegetable farm along the east of side of Hummock Pond, the Land Bank’s Gardner Farm property runs along Hummock Pond, a glacial meltwater river bed that once ran roughly 75 miles south out to the edge of the continental shelf. Now closed off to the ocean and filled with slightly brackish water — […]

Nantucket Walkabout – Smith’s Point

Smith’s Point is a treat whenever you can get out there. Jutting out into the channel between Madaket Harbor and Tuckernuck Island, Smith’s Point alternates between including Esther’s Island, so named when Hurricane Esther in September 1961 cleaved off half of Smith’s Point from the rest of Nantucket. Although we islanders still refer to Esther’s […]

Lecture: Winds of Change – Mining Climate Clues from Whaling Ship Logbooks with Dr. Timothy Walker and Dr. Caroline Ummenhofer

Dr. Timothy Walker, Professor of History at the University of Massachusetts Dartmouth, and oceanographer Dr. Caroline Ummenhofer from Woods Hole Oceanographic Institution, highlight how weather records contained in ship logbooks from American whaling voyages can be used to assess shifting wind and weather patterns. A treasure trove of unexploited ship logbooks spanning the period 1790 […]

Nantucket Walkabout – Lost Farm Sanctuary

Just under half of Nantucket’s farms existed on the western half of the island. Around 1850, when Nantucket boasted nearly 100 produce, dairy, poultry and cattle farms all over the island and Tuckernuck Island, there were around 20 farms along Hummock Pond Road and in this vicinity. Some of this farmland included the conservation land […]
